
excel
在WPS表格中,可以使用公式来将数字进行四舍五入。以下是一些常见的方法:1. 使用函数:对于带有小数位数的数字,可以使用Round函数来进行四舍五入。具体语法如下:=Round(Number,NumDigitsAfterDecimal)这个函数有两个参数:Number是原数,NumDigitsAfterDecimal是四舍五入后保留的小数位数。举例来说,如果A1存储着1555.255,则A2的值为1555.26。对于整数而言,则可以通过宏实现。在工具菜单下选择“宏”,然后在Visual Basic编辑器中编写代码如下:Private Sub Worksheet_Change(ByVal Target As Range)Dim s As LongIf Target.Value - Int(Target.Value / 10) * 10 > 4 Thens = Int(Target.Value / 10) + 1Elses = Int(Target.Value / 10)End IfIf Target.Value > 9 And Target.Value - Int(Target.Value / 10) * 10 > 0 ThenTarget.Value = s * 10End IfEnd Sub将以上代码复制到Sheet1的代码编辑器中,并在表格中输入数字,可以看到效果。如果要对整数位进行四舍五入,可以使用ROUND函数。例如,假设A1存储着3456.78,则A2的值为3460。另外,如果要四舍五入保留两位小数,可以使用=ROUND(A1,2)的公式。在
excel表格中,可以设置数字的四舍五入位数。下面是一些常见的方法:1. 通过格式设置:在数字分类中选择数值,并选择小数位数来设置四舍五入。2. 通过函数:使用ROUND函数进行四舍五入。例如,=ROUND(A1,2)将保留两位小数。3. 通过宏实现:在工具菜单下选择“宏”,然后在Visual Basic编辑器中编写代码如下:Private Sub Worksheet_Change(ByVal Target As Range)Dim s As LongIf Target.Value - Int(Target.Value / 10) * 10 > 4 Thens = Int(Target.Value / 10) + 1Elses = Int(Target.Value / 10)End IfIf Target.Value > 9 And Target.Value - Int(Target.Value / 10) * 10 > 0 ThenTarget.Value = s * 10End IfEnd Sub将以上代码复制到Sheet1的代码编辑器中,并在表格中输入数字,可以看到效果。总结起来,要在WPS表格中实现数字四舍五入,可以使用公式或者通过宏实现。而在
excel表格中,可以设置数字的四舍五入位数。